使用“工具”页中的共享工具

工具” 页为创建者提供了一个集中位置,用于创建和管理可在环境中跨代理使用的功能。 可以在环境中跨各种代理创建、管理和使用工具,使工具成为通用且可重用的组件。

注释

工具” 页替换了上一个 “库 ”页。

可以通过在左侧导航中选择 Tools,访问 Microsoft Copilot Studio 中的 Tools 页。

当你进入 工具 页面时,会看到已经添加的工具列表。 如果尚未添加任何工具,可以通过选择 “新建”工具添加新工具。 工具列表中的每个条目都包含工具的基本信息,包括名称、类型、创建者、状态以及该工具添加的代理。

工具详细信息页

选择列表中的其中一个工具的名称条目,以查看特定工具的详细信息页。 从详细信息页面中,您可以:

  • 编辑工具
  • 将该工具添加到一个或多个代理
  • 在解决方案中导出工具

您可以选择列表上方的选择器之一,以按项类型(代理、连接器、自定义连接器、提示)进行筛选。 您也可以按名称搜索项目。

创建新工具

若要创建新工具并将其添加到 “工具” 页:

  1. 选择 “新建”工具。 系统将显示以下几个选项:

    • 提示:使用嵌入式提示生成器提示编辑器创建新的提示工具。
    • 代理流:简化业务流程并自动执行重复任务。 预配置为以智能体触发器开始,并以回复您的智能体结束。
    • 自定义连接器:桥接缺少预生成连接器的外部系统。 将 REST 或 SOAP API 与逻辑应用、Power Automate、Power Apps或 Copilot Studio 等平台集成。
    • REST API:提供有关上传 Swagger 文件以创建 REST API 工具的引导体验。 这些工具用于连接代理与外部数据源或未被预建连接器覆盖的服务。
    • 计算机使用:通过单击、键入和导航界面,使代理能够自动执行应用和网站中的任务。 计算机使用非常适合诸如数据输入、更新 Web 门户中的记录或从没有 API 的系统检索信息等方案。
    • 模型上下文协议:将代理与现有知识服务器和数据源连接,以改进 Copilot Studio 中结构化和非结构化数据的使用。
  2. 请选择一个选项。 您将进入该工具的创建流程。 对于某些工具,创建发生在 工具 页面的上下文中,而对于其他工具,你会被重定向到另一个创建入口。

工具创建后,它会出现在 工具 页面。 如果你是工具的制造商,或者制造商与你分享了工具,这里列出了所选环境中的所有工具。

将工具添加到代理

可以从 “工具” 页将工具添加到代理。

注释

向多个代理添加工具时,基础工具组件(提示、REST API、自定义连接器、代理流等)保持不变。 Copilot Studio 使用一种包装工具来封装该工具。 包装器允许你为该工具的实现指定与代理相关的输入/输出和配置。

选择工具

  1. 选择你想添加的工具名称旁边的三个点(...)。

  2. 选择添加到代理

后续步骤取决于工具的类型。

将提示作为工具添加到代理

针对提示,系统会将您转到工具详细信息页面,您可以从同一页面中将提示添加到智能体。

  1. 选择 并添加

  2. 从代理列表中选择代理。

  3. 选择 并添加

将其他工具类型添加到代理

  1. 选择要向其添加该工具的代理,然后选择“ 添加”。

    你会被重定向到所选代理的 添加工具 面板以添加该工具。

  2. 选择特定工具。

    根据工具的不同,你可能会被要求为该工具选择或创建连接。

  3. 选择添加到代理

工具与库比较

工具页面涵盖的功能与之前的页面不完全相同。

以下列表指示了在 图书馆 页面下之前可获得的信息来源。

  • Copilot代理:若要为智能 Microsoft 365 Copilot 副驾驶®创建Copilot代理(也称为声明性代理),请转到 Agents 页,然后选择 智能 Microsoft 365 Copilot 副驾驶®>Agents。 在那里,您可以查看所有现有的Copilot代理,并添加新的代理。 还可以直接在智能 Microsoft 365 Copilot 副驾驶®中创建代理。
  • 预生成的 Power Platform 连接器: “工具” 页是可从头开始创建新工具的位置。 预生成连接器不属于此类别。 可以从代理的上下文中查看和添加预生成的连接器。
  • 组件集合:可以从代理的 “设置” 页中查看和创建集合。 还可以从 “解决方案 ”页管理现有集合。
  • 自定义连接器:可以从 “工具” 页创建自定义连接器。 对于预生成的连接器,可以从代理的上下文中查看和添加。
  • 流:在 “工具” 页中可用。
  • 提示: “工具” 页中可用。
  • REST API:在 “工具” 页中可用。

已知的限制

“工具” 页上,有一些已知问题需要注意。 其中一些问题是可以采取的缓解措施。

问题 缓解措施
无法从“工具”页中删除工具 如果创建了一个工具并将其添加到代理,则可以通过导航到代理从代理中删除该工具。
工具主页上没有列出电脑使用工具 如果创建计算机使用工具并将其添加到代理中,该工具会在该代理的工具标签页中列出。
在Power Apps、Power Automate或主题中创建的提示在 Copilot Studio 中不可见。 “工具”中创建新的提示。 出现此问题是因为,提示项目在添加到智能体之前已包含在插件中。 在 Power Apps、Power Automate 以及主题上下文中创建的提示项不附加在插件中。 因此,这些提示不会显示为可在 *Tools 页面上添加的工具。
编辑提示工具的标题时,新名称不会显示在 “工具”下。 在添加该工具的智能体的工具选项卡下编辑工具名称。
创建 REST API 工具时,它还会创建自定义连接器。 此为有意行为。